计算机思维(Computational Thinking)是一种 从计算机科学中借鉴来的思考方式,它强调使用抽象化、分解问题、模式识别、算法设计等方法来将问题转化为计算机能够处理的形式,并利用计算机的能力进行求解。计算思维的核心概念包括分解问题、模式识别、抽象化和算法设计。
具体来说,计算思维可以划分为四个步骤:
分解:
把数据、过程或问题分解成更小的、易于管理的部分。
识别:
通过观察识别数据的模式、趋势和规律。
抽象:
抽象出模式形成背后的一般原理。
算法:
为解决某一类问题设计详细步骤(算法)。
计算思维不仅仅是一种具体的学科知识,而是一种解决问题的思考方式,它运用计算机科学的基本理念展开思维过程,帮助人们从计算机的角度分析、设计解决方案。通过这种思维训练,人们能更好地应对未来生活的挑战,并具备解决复杂问题的能力。
建议在实际应用中,可以通过不断练习和思考,培养自己的计算思维能力,从而更有效地利用计算机科学的概念和方法来解决问题。